Neftaly Kingdom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development

The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development in Neftaly Kingdom plays a critical role in ensuring the sustainability of the country’s agricultural sector and promoting the socio-economic development of rural communities. The Ministry is dedicated to enhancing food security, improving agricultural productivity, supporting rural livelihoods, and fostering sustainable rural development. Through innovative agricultural policies and rural programs, the Ministry aims to strengthen the rural economy, improve living standards, and ensure that the agricultural sector is adaptable to modern challenges, including climate change and global market trends.

Key Responsibilities of the Ministry of Agriculture and Rural Development

  1. Agricultural Production and Sustainability
    • Promoting innovative and sustainable farming techniques that improve agricultural productivity, conserve resources, and protect the environment.
    • Supporting the diversification of crops and farming systems to enhance food security and reduce the Kingdom’s dependency on external food sources.
    • Encouraging the use of technology in farming, such as precision agriculture, crop management systems, and organic farming practices.
  2. Rural Development and Economic Empowerment
    • Fostering rural economic growth by improving access to resources, infrastructure, and markets for rural businesses and farmers.
    • Supporting rural communities with initiatives that enhance economic opportunities, including access to training, finance, and markets.
    • Promoting rural entrepreneurship by encouraging small and medium-sized businesses and cooperatives in the agricultural and rural sectors.
  3. Food Security and Nutrition
    • Developing and implementing policies to ensure sufficient food production, distribution, and access across the Kingdom.
    • Addressing challenges related to malnutrition by promoting the production of nutritious crops and improving food security in rural areas.
    • Supporting the development of food processing industries that add value to agricultural products and create employment opportunities.
  4. Livestock and Fisheries Development
    • Promoting sustainable livestock farming practices that ensure the health and welfare of animals, reduce environmental impacts, and increase productivity.
    • Supporting the development of the fisheries sector to enhance the Kingdom’s fish production and contribute to food security.
    • Encouraging the responsible use of natural resources and the prevention of overfishing, poaching, and unsustainable livestock practices.
  5. Climate Change Adaptation and Environmental Protection
    • Developing policies and strategies to address the impact of climate change on agriculture and rural communities.
    • Promoting climate-smart agriculture that minimizes the environmental impact of farming and enhances resilience to changing weather patterns.
    • Supporting reforestation and land restoration programs to combat soil erosion, desertification, and other environmental challenges.
  6. Infrastructure Development and Rural Connectivity
    • Improving rural infrastructure, including roads, irrigation systems, and rural electrification, to support agricultural productivity and rural livelihoods.
    • Ensuring that rural communities have reliable access to markets, education, healthcare, and other vital services.
    • Encouraging investments in rural transportation and connectivity to facilitate the movement of goods, services, and people.
  7. Agricultural Research and Innovation
    • Promoting agricultural research and innovation to develop new farming techniques, improve crop resilience, and enhance agricultural productivity.
    • Establishing partnerships with universities, research institutions, and private companies to advance agricultural technologies and practices.
    • Supporting the development of new crop varieties that are more resistant to pests, diseases, and changing climatic conditions.
  8. Policy Formulation and Rural Governance
    • Developing and implementing national agricultural and rural development policies that are inclusive, sustainable, and aligned with the Kingdom’s overall development goals.
    • Engaging local communities, stakeholders, and farmers in the decision-making process to ensure policies meet the needs of rural populations.
    • Strengthening rural governance structures to improve service delivery, resource management, and community development.
  9. Farmers’ Support and Capacity Building
    • Providing financial support, grants, and subsidies to farmers, particularly smallholder farmers, to improve their productivity and access to markets.
    • Organizing training programs and workshops to enhance the skills and knowledge of farmers in modern agricultural practices.
    • Facilitating access to agricultural credit and insurance to reduce the financial risks faced by farmers.
  10. Market Access and Trade Development
    • Promoting the development of local and international markets for agricultural products, ensuring that farmers receive fair prices for their goods.
    • Supporting rural farmers and cooperatives to access better market information and distribution channels.
    • Encouraging export opportunities for agricultural products to increase the Kingdom’s presence in the global food market.

Leadership Structure

  1. Minister of Agriculture and Rural Development
    • Role: The Minister is the chief executive of the Ministry, responsible for overseeing the formulation and implementation of policies related to agriculture and rural development in the Kingdom. The Minister represents the Ministry in national forums and ensures that the government’s agricultural goals are met.
    • Responsibilities: Leading the development of strategic agricultural initiatives, managing key rural development programs, and advocating for the needs of farmers and rural communities at the national level.
  2. Deputy Minister of Agriculture and Rural Development
    • Role: The Deputy Minister assists the Minister and may oversee specific areas of the Ministry, such as rural development, agricultural production, or livestock management.
    • Responsibilities: Managing specific programs and initiatives, ensuring that agricultural policies are implemented effectively, and supporting the Minister in high-level decision-making.
  3. Permanent Secretary
    • Role: The Permanent Secretary is responsible for the day-to-day administrative functions of the Ministry, ensuring that it operates smoothly and efficiently.
    • Responsibilities: Supervising the Ministry’s staff, managing budget allocations, and overseeing the execution of policies and projects.
  4. Directors and Program Managers
    • Role: Directors head divisions within the Ministry, such as rural development, food security, and agricultural research. They manage specific sectors of agriculture and rural development and report to senior leadership.
    • Responsibilities: Overseeing the implementation of programs, ensuring that projects are aligned with national goals, and supervising staff within their respective departments.
  5. Advisors and Technical Experts
    • Role: Advisors and experts provide specialized knowledge and advice in areas such as agricultural economics, sustainable farming practices, climate change adaptation, and rural development.
    • Responsibilities: Advising the Ministry leadership on technical matters, conducting research, and helping develop evidence-based policies.

Challenges and Opportunities

  • Challenges:
    • Addressing the impacts of climate change on agriculture, such as droughts, floods, and soil degradation.
    • Ensuring equitable access to resources for smallholder farmers in rural areas.
    • Overcoming barriers to market access and creating value chains that benefit rural communities.
  • Opportunities:
    • The potential for agricultural innovation through technology, such as precision farming, biotechnology, and mobile farming apps.
    • Expanding agricultural exports to international markets, diversifying the Kingdom’s agricultural economy.
    • Strengthening rural-urban linkages to ensure that rural areas have access to necessary infrastructure and services.
